Crow Valley Golf Club in Davenport, Iowa is excited to announce the opportunity of Assistant Golf Course Superintendent. The desired candidate will be involved in implementing BMP and IPM programs that provide excellent playing surfaces as well as an enthusiastic atmosphere that nurtures team members.
Located just minutes from the Mississippi River in the Quad Cities, Crow Valley is a private, family friendly club designed by John Cochran. Founded in 1970, Crow Valley routinely hosts a number of amateur events and consists of Bent/Poa greens, tees and fairways that wind through multiple neighborhoods. The chosen candidate will be instrumental in planning and implementing a successful irrigation renovation and bunker redesign as well as other course improvement projects in the upcoming years.

Position Summary
In collaboration with the golf course superintendent and other assistant superintendent, the assistant superintendent helps direct staff and participates in the maintenance and daily preparation of the golf course.
Essential Job Functions:
· Motivates and directs staff on a daily basis.
· Trains new staff on standard operating procedures and safe operation of all equipment.
· Assists in planning and supervising the daily set up and maintenance of all areas of golf course grounds with an emphasis on greens, tees and fairways.
· Prepares work schedules.
· Help plan, coordinate, and complete construction projects that improve playability.
· Involved in all aspects of IPM and BMP programs including fertilizer and pesticide calibration and applications and daily moisture management.
· Supervises and participates in the operation and maintenance of pumps, and in the operation, maintenance, and installation of irrigation and drainage systems.
· Assists in personnel management and evaluation, employee’s safety, personnel, discipline and may also modify the daily work based on professional interpretation.
· Involved in tree program that helps improve surface conditions through better air flow and more sunlight.
